Computational astronomy is an interdisciplinary field of knowledge where astronomical information is applied to numerical methods and computer technologies for discovering, analyzing, and modeling celestial objects and processes. Key Areas of Computational Astronomy

Computational astronomy encompasses various directions, such as:

  • Modeling the Cosmos: Computer models allow astronomers to recreate the interactions of planets, stars, and galaxies, as well as study the evolution of celestial bodies over billions of years.
  • Data Analysis: Powerful algorithms process vast amounts of data obtained from telescopes and space observatories, enabling the identification of patterns and making predictions.
  • Simulations: Research on processes such as star formation or black hole dynamics is conducted using numerical simulations, helping us understand how the universe works.

Applications of Computational Astronomy

This science finds applications in various fields of astronomical research:

  • Exoplanets: Computations assist in the discovery and analysis of exoplanets, opening new horizons in the search for extraterrestrial life.
  • Galactic Dynamics: The movement of stars within galaxies is studied, helping to understand the structure and evolution of our galaxy.
  • Astronomical Catalogs: Extensive catalogs of celestial objects are created, facilitating the systematization and accessibility of astronomical information.

The Future of Computational Astronomy

With advancements in technologies such as artificial intelligence and big data, computational astronomy continues to evolve, opening new opportunities for exploring and understanding the universe.
